Output bb1e8f4fca6db3b8d0ba3295b28767b1b8eabdbeb80a9e890df3f8ff2d83cde2:0

value
11072076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d2c7ddad05de7e390ec91104577e3740ba6f97 OP_EQUAL
address
3M131Kc4A3L5MyobaKMXqSoHqBtzZ7sZ45
transaction
bb1e8f4fca6db3b8d0ba3295b28767b1b8eabdbeb80a9e890df3f8ff2d83cde2
confirmations
568066
spent
true